What is the PAYS stock forecast for 2030?
No analyst covering PaySign, Inc. publishes a 2030 price target — Wall Street targets run 12 to 18 months out. Sites quoting a 2030 price for PAYS are extrapolating price history, which says nothing about the business. The furthest attributed numbers are the current analyst targets: $8.5 to $13 over the next 12 months.

About PaySign, Inc.
Paysign Inc. is a financial technology company specializing in prepaid card programs and integrated payment processing services for businesses, consumers, and government institutions. The company operates at the intersection of fintech and healthcare, providing patient affordability solutions, donor compensation programs, and customized payment platforms. Paysign serves multiple industries including pharmaceutical, plasma donation, healthcare, hospitality, and retail, managing comprehensive card lifecycle services from program design and issuance to transaction processing and customer support. The company generates revenue through cardholder fees, interchange fees, card program management fees, transaction claims processing, and settlement income. Operating under the Paysign brand, the company has established itself as a provider of digital banking services and engagement platforms, offering solutions for copay assistance, employee rewards, corporate incentives, travel expenses, rebates, and other value distribution. Paysign's proprietary processing architecture supports multiple payment modalities including physical, virtual, mobile, and bank-based transactions with real-time intelligence capabilities.
